Emeka Nwankpa Prays for Prof. Ikonne’s Healing, Advises Against Playing Politics With Health

Following the revelation by Governor Okezie Ikpeazu that Prof Ikonne was recovering from an illness, Bishop Emeka Nwankpa, the Accord Party governorship candidate, has prayed to God to extend his healing hands unto Prof Uche Ikonne.

Recall that during a radio interview held on Monday, Governor Ikpeazu was quoted to have said that Prof Ikonne had left the hospital where he was receiving treatment. This stark revelation sparked off reactions from Abians. In Bishop Emeka Nwankpa’s words, ‘Anybody can fall sick at any time. We should not play politics with the health of our fellow humans, even if they are our political opponents. As a child of God, all I can do is to pray for his healing. That is part of my job as a minister of the gospel.’

Bishop Emeka Nwankpa praised Governor Ikpeazu for being courageous enough to tell Abians the truth about the state of health of the professor of optometry, and also asked the Iknonne family to remain prayerful.

Asked why he is praying for the quick recovery of his major political opponent, the cleric said, ‘I won’t play politics with something as sensitive as health. As a minister of the gospel, I will always pray for the sick, irrespective of who they are, whether they are my opponents or not. I am pursuing my political aspirations devoid of ill feelings against anyone, and I am confident of victory.’
